Understanding Iteration in Design
Iteration in design refers to the process of repeatedly refining and improving a design based on feedback and testing. This approach allows designers to explore multiple concepts and make informed decisions, ultimately leading to a more polished final product.
- Feedback-driven improvements
- Rapid prototyping
- User testing

Strategies for Effective Iteration
1. Define Clear Objectives
Setting clear objectives helps guide the iteration process. Designers should establish what they aim to achieve with each iteration, whether it’s improving usability, enhancing aesthetics, or incorporating user feedback.
2. Use Prototyping Tools
Prototyping tools enable designers to create quick mockups and test ideas rapidly. Tools like Figma, Sketch, and Adobe XD allow for seamless adjustments based on user interactions, significantly speeding up the iteration process.
3. Implement User Feedback Loops
Incorporating user feedback at every stage of the design process is critical. By establishing feedback loops, designers can gather insights that inform their iterations, ensuring the final product meets user needs.
- Conduct surveys and interviews.
- Use analytics to track user behavior.
- Engage in usability testing sessions.
4. Prioritize Features
Not all features are equally important. Prioritizing features based on user needs and project goals helps streamline the iteration process. Focus on delivering the most impactful features first, then iterate on additional enhancements.
5. Embrace Agile Methodologies
Agile methodologies promote flexibility and adaptability in design. By working in sprints, designers can focus on specific tasks and iterate quickly, allowing for faster adjustments and improvements based on feedback.
